Output d69823adebdbc25f3eb719124c0876e1ebbce43b6e408152215ca14b5844a0eb:61

value
43391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f01fcee51c1d5d749ad48446eebf16bc930250d OP_EQUAL
address
3AMNVtz6zM38Rp3FcaFaf43dF6bVpvwmsh
transaction
d69823adebdbc25f3eb719124c0876e1ebbce43b6e408152215ca14b5844a0eb
spent
true